Basse Market Expansion & Modernization Project

The Basse Market Expansion & Modernization Project is designed to enhance the region’s main marketplace by increasing vendor capacity, improving sanitation, and modernizing infrastructure. The current market is overcrowded, with many traders operating under suboptimal conditions. This project will address these issues by constructing over 200 additional vendor stalls, creating a dedicated fresh produce section, and developing a loading and unloading bay to facilitate smoother logistics.

Infrastructure improvements will include the installation of permanent roofing structures to shield traders from extreme weather, an upgraded drainage and waste disposal system to improve hygiene, and solar-powered lighting to enhance security and enable nighttime business activities. In addition to physical upgrades, BAC will establish a business support center within the market, providing traders with assistance on licensing, taxation, and financial literacy. The council will also collaborate with local banks to introduce micro-financing programs that help small-scale traders grow their businesses.

Expected Impact:

  • Increased Economic Activities: More vendors will operate in an improved business environment.
  • Improved Hygiene & Safety: Better waste management and infrastructure upgrades will create a cleaner market.
  • Better Trade Facilitation: Enhanced logistics and financial support will increase efficiency and earnings.

Funding Source:

  • BAC municipal investment funds
  • Private sector partnerships
  • Government urban development grants.
